Sonic Solutions Reports Results For Fourth Fiscal Quarter Ended March
31, 2003

    NOVATO,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--May 5, 2003--

  Record Revenues; Sonic Reports EPS of $0.01 per Share (GAAP basis)
   and $0.10 per Share (Non-GAAP basis) Exceeding Analyst Consensus

    Sonic Solutions (Nasdaq:SNIC) announced today results for the
Company's fourth fiscal quarter ended March 31, 2003. A summary is
provided in the table below:

    "Fiscal 2003 was a pivotal year for Sonic Solutions," commented
Bob Doris, Sonic's Chief Executive Officer and President. "Revenues
increased 71% over fiscal 2002, and the fourth quarter of fiscal 2003
marked the fifth consecutive profitable quarter for the Company. Over
the last year, Sonic completed two strategic acquisitions and entered
the retail distribution channel, solidifying our position as the
world's leading supplier of DVD creation software, and increasing our
OEM and end-user consumer customer base. We also laid the foundation
for entry of our technology into the consumer electronics venue. We
believe that Sonic is on an excellent trajectory, and that FY 2004
will be a year of continued growth and profitability."

    GAAP Presentation

    As reported under generally accepted accounting principles (GAAP),
net revenue for the quarter was $9,467,000 compared to $6,806,000 for
the same period in the prior fiscal year. Operating income for the
quarter was $328,000 and net income per diluted share was $0.01
compared to operating income of $838,000 and net income per diluted
share of $0.04 for the same period of the prior fiscal year.
    Net revenue for the fiscal year was $32,718,000 compared to
$19,104,000 for the prior fiscal year. Operating income for the fiscal
year was $2,783,000 and net income per diluted share was $0.13
compared to an operating loss of $3,937,000 and net loss per diluted
share of $0.30 for the prior fiscal year.

    As previously announced, Sonic Solutions closed the acquisition of
VERITAS Software's Desktop Mobile Division ("DMD") on December 18,
2002. During the December quarter Sonic Solutions introduced a non
GAAP presentation of its results which it plans to continue in future
quarters for as long as such a presentation continues to be
meaningful.

    The non GAAP presentation adjusts the following items:

    Revenue - Under purchase accounting rules, OEM royalties received
by Sonic on account of DMD's business may only be included in revenue
if they reflect OEM shipments occurring after the date of the
acquisition (December 18, 2002). The non GAAP presentation includes in
revenue royalties for which Sonic received reports of shipments from
OEMs after December 18, 2002 for shipments prior to December 18, 2002
and for which Sonic has invoiced the OEMs and expects to collect the
amounts due in cash.

    Acquisition Related Intangible Amortization - Under purchase
accounting rules, some portion of the acquisition purchase price is
allocated to intangibles, such as core and developed technology and
customer relationships, which are then amortized over various periods
of time. These non-cash charges are eliminated in the non GAAP
presentation in calculating operating income.

    Business Integration Expenses - Include certain charges that occur
at or around the time of an acquisition. The non GAAP presentation
eliminates any of these charges included in operating expense.

    Under the non GAAP presentation, net revenue for the quarter was
$11,258,000. Operating income for the quarter was $2,325,000 and net
income per diluted share was $0.10.

    June Quarter and Full Fiscal 2004 Guidance

    The following statements are based on current expectations. These
statements are forward-looking, and actual results may differ
materially.
    For the full fiscal year 2004 (ending March 31, 2004), we are
reaffirming our prior guidance and expect GAAP revenues to range from
$51 million to $59 million, GAAP earnings per diluted share to range
from $0.47 to $0.53 cents per share and non GAAP earnings per diluted
share to range from $0.51 to $0.60 cents per share. For the first
fiscal quarter of 2004 (ending June 30, 2003), we forecast that
revenues will range from $11.0 million to $11.5 million, GAAP earnings
per diluted share will range from $0.06 to $0.08 cents per share and
non GAAP earnings per diluted share will range from $0.07 to $0.09
cents per share. The difference between the GAAP and non GAAP earnings
relates to the amortization expense on acquired intangibles from our
acquisitions which are deducted to calculate the GAAP earnings per
diluted share.

    About Sonic Solutions (Nasdaq:SNIC)

    Based in Marin County, California, Sonic Solutions
(http://www.sonic.com) is the world's leading supplier of DVD creation
software for professional, industrial and consumer applications. The
majority of major film releases on DVD have been produced on Sonic's
professional DVD authoring systems in studios around the world.
Sonic's MyDVD(R) and DVDit!(R) are the most widely used DVD creation
applications by consumers and video enthusiasts and are the solutions
of choice among the key PC and after-market drive suppliers. Sonic's
RecordNow is a leading solution for audio and data mastering. Sonic's
AuthorScript, the DVD and CD formatting and burning engine that
underlies Sonic's applications, is the most widely deployed DVD
software engine and has been licensed by Adobe, Microsoft, Sony, and
many others.
